From Chelsea website :

'My reaction to the news that hes in the Spanish squad is to have no reaction because its something I could already imagine,' Mourinho said. 'Its not a surprise for me.

'Can he play three matches in a week? I think its too much, but hes going to do that. And why is he going to do that? Because Im not going to save him to be in perfect condition for the national team.

'This week we have three very important matches. The Champions League match was crucial for us after a bad result at home. We needed that victory away so I had to go with everything and everybody. It is an important match against Arsenal, and being the last one in that busy period for the club, he plays.

'He had the match in Lisbon, he will have had these four days in between, and so he will be in an okay condition. What happens in the days after that [with his national team] is not my responsibility.'
